ホームページ  >  記事  >  Java  >  ジャワの方向。 。 。

ジャワの方向。 。 。

黄舟
黄舟オリジナル
2017-02-06 15:57:151006ブラウズ

1. Java SE 部分

1. Java の基本: 基本的な構文; 共通のクラス ライブラリ API;

3. Java の高度な知識: アノテーション、マルチスレッド、スレッド プール、ブロッキング、非ブロッキング、リフレクション、動的プロキシ。 : 基本的な SQL ステートメント、マルチテーブル クエリ、結果セットの交差、結合、および差分演算。接続プール; トランザクション管理、バッチ処理;

6. JDBC の上級: ストアド プロシージャ、トリガー; ORM ツールの利点と設計を理解する

7. HTML の基本: 基本的な HTML タグ、DIV+CSS レイアウト、

8. JavaScript の基本的な構文、JavaScript の基本的なオブジェクトの特性、

9. Dom とイベントの仕組み。 : DOM 操作、プログラミング、一般的なブラウザー、イベント メカニズム、XML プログラミング

10. XML の基本ルール、XML およびスタイル シート。 、SAX および JAXP; dom4j、JDOM およびその他のツール; 13. Web プログラミングの基礎: Jsp サーバー、EL、サーブレット 3.0 アノテーション;上級: MVC と DAO、サーブレット、タグ関数、JSTL や DisplayTag などの一般的なタグ ライブラリの使用。 15. Web プログラミングの原則: Jsp の動作原理。スレッド プール、ソケット通信、および Web コンテナーの下部でサーブレットを呼び出すコマンド モードをマスターします。

6. Ajax プログラミング: XML HttpRequest および非同期リクエストの送信と応答の使用。一般的な Ajax ライブラリ (プロトタイプ、Jquery、ExtJs、DWR)、HTTP プロトコルおよび非同期リクエストと組み合わせた Ajax の詳細な研究

7. Android 開発

17. Android の基礎: Android 開発およびデバッグ環境。構造、インターフェイス コンポーネントとインターフェイス プログラミング、

18. Android 中間: オーディオとビデオの記録と再生、

高度な Android: ネットワーク プログラミングと Web サービス、Google サービスの統合、Java と C の相互デバッグ、

8. Struts2: MVC とstruts システム; アクションと結果; ファイルのアップロードとダウンロード; インターセプターとプラグインの開発; Hibernate: ORM と永続マッピング、遅延マッピング;パフォーマンスの調整、HQL クエリ、条件付きクエリ、SQL クエリ。統合された JPA;

23. JSF: マネージド Bean と JSF の型変換と入力の検証。 24. EJB とその関連テクノロジー: JNPI とそのライフサイクル、JMS と MDB、JPA: ORM フレームワークと JPA 仕様。 ; JTA トランザクションとトランザクション管理; EJB、JPA の統合:

26. Java EE の実践とアーキテクチャ: Ant+Ivy または SVN、CVS; さまざまな Java EE アーキテクチャとそれぞれの利点を理解する

27. ワークフロー: ワークフローの仕様と機能; JBPM などのワークフロー フレームワーク; 複数のリファクタリングと繰り返しの思考

28. 高度な Java EE: さまざまな MVC フレームワークの動作原理をマスターし、同様のフレームワークを開発できるHiveMind、AspectJ およびその他のフレームワークを使用し、同様のツールを開発できる。Hibernate、iBatis およびその他のフレームワークの原理を習得し、同様のツールを開発できる。また、EJB メカニズムについての一般的な理解ができる。アプリケーションサーバーの実装 上記は Java の方向性です。 。 。関連コンテンツの詳細については、PHP 中国語 Web サイト (www.php.cn) に注目してください。

声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。